JINI – an open architecture
that enables developers to create network-centric services
that are highly adaptive to change. JINI offers a standard lookup
service for discovery.
-
User Datagram Protocol (UDP) – a network
protocol that provides a procedure for application programs to send
messages to other programs with a minimal protocol mechanism.
Note:
If UDP is used, only servers on the same subnet as the
one on which Sybase Central is running are discovered.

To add or edit a discovery filter, click Filters. Server
Discovery uses only the selected filters for its search. To specify
a filter:
-
Click Add.
-
Select Enable this Filter.
-
Select the target you want filtered, Host, Name, OS,
Platform, Port, Release type, Status, Version.
-
Select the condition: contains, does not contain, is,
is not, starts with, ends with.
-
Enter the condition string you want Server Discovery
to filter on.
-
Click OK.
